Transaction 2348b59cc3bd7df5d3160846ba058f7b68211c131ebcf78d2e3aa1f999f39e87

block
a64612a73b58091794a50c1e6f83efe1a23d98731e20c730401babe14931580d

1 Input

23 Outputs